If you still want to be able to enjoy his work knowing that he was ultimately an execrable human being, well, there's nothing stopping you. My favourite film of the 1960s is a little British film called Repulsion: it's the story of a woman dealing with monsters from her past (specifically childhood sexual abuse) and losing her mind at the worst possible time. It's one of the few films of the period that dwelled upon the long-term consequences of sexual assault (in childhood, no less), and it was written and directed by someone who, 12 years later, (and possibly earlier), subjected a girl of 13 to more or less the same exact thing the protagonist of that movie went through in her childhood. Does this make it any worse a piece of art? No. It's technically magnificent, especially for a glorified exploitation film, the themes resonate to this day, and Catherine Deneuve's performance is probably the female performance that I've identified with the most of all the many I've watched.

The bottom line is people are deeply flawed, and often in worse ways than you could possibly imagine. And they can still create works that touch the soul in ways most works don't.
